I've noticed larger Android tablets have a split display for things like settings, where there's a vertically scrolling menu or options on the left side and the settings for that option on the right (like with iPads).

The N7 doesn't do this by default. If I go into settings I just get a list of options and tapping one gets me a full page of actual settings for the selected option.

Is ther ea trick/utility to get the split screen display?
 
It's some calculation that Google does to determine if your tablet qualifies to have the split apps. I can't remember exactly, but I thought it was a combination of screen size and DPI. The same calculation determines whether you get the "real" tablet interface - with the unified status bar/nav buttons at the bottom, vs. the pull down shade.

I have modified the system DPI on my tablet to give me the full tablet interface, and that also results in apps showing the split screen.

There are 3 ways to do it. All three require that you root your nexus 7.

1. Change the DPI of your screen to force the tablet into tablet ui. Can cause issues within the play store.

2. Flash a stock deodexed ROM for the nexus 7 (like cleanrom) and flash the rom located here http://forum.xda-developers.com/showthread.php?t=1830016
And then flash the patch located here http://forum.xda-developers.com/showthread.php?t=1780970

This will give you tablet ui without DPI changes.
